Formulas

Distance Formula: √((x2 - x1)² + (y2 - y1)²)
Slope Formula: (y2 - y1) / (x2 - x1)
Midpoint Formula: ((x1 + x2)/2, (y1 + y2)/2)
Equation of a Circle: (x - h)² + (y - k)² = r²
